General Purpose Member of the payroll team that will ensure accurate processing of the company's payroll, provide timely and accurate information, participate in daily data entry Payroll processing.
Key Responsibilities:
Review and process multi-state bi-weekly payroll for employees of multiple entities, ensuring accuracy in hours worked, overtime, extra pay, benefits, and deductions.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local payroll regulations and tax laws. Handle payroll-related inquiries from multiple entity payroll coordinators and resolve any discrepancies in a timely manner. Collaborate with the HR department to ensure accurate reporting of employee benefits and time-off requests. Prepare and process off-cycle payrolls for employee terminations and retroactive pay in accordance with state regulations. Support audits by providing necessary documentation and explanations. Stay current on payroll trends and best practices to enhance payroll processes. Provide ongoing training and support to entity payroll coordinators. Assist with projects as required.
Qualifications:
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or related field preferred. Proven experience as a Payroll Specialist or in a similar role doing multi-state processing. (CPP or FPC a plus!) Knowledge of payroll software and systems (e.g., Workday, ADP). Strong understanding of payroll tax regulations and compliance requirements. Excellent customer service, organizational skills, and attention to detail. Ability to handle sensitive information with discretion. Proficient in Microsoft Office Suite, particularly Excel. Essential Duties Manage workflow to ensure all payroll transactions are processed accurately and timely. Process and monitor garnishment orders and other issues that impact payroll specifications. Updates payroll records by reviewing and approving changes in exemptions, insurance coverage, savings deductions, and job titles, and department/ division transfers. Pays employees by directing the production and issuance of paychecks or electronic transfers to bank accounts. Prepares reports by compiling summaries of earnings, taxes, deductions, leave, disability, and nontaxable wages. Process manual checks. Prepare and process termination payroll checks in appropriate timeframes. Determines payroll liabilities by approving the calculation of employee federal and state income and social security taxes, and employer's social security, unemployment, and worker's compensation payments. Monitor sick and vacation accruals. Process and complete verification of employment. Prepare payroll allocations reports for the finance team. Reconcile payroll prior to transmission and validate and reports. Balances the payroll accounts by resolving payroll discrepancies. Provides payroll information by answering questions and requests. Maintains employee confidence and protects payroll operations by keeping information confidential. Contributes to team effort by accomplishing related results as needed.
